Industrial Maintenance Technician - 3rd Shift

EOE - We are an equal employment opportunity employer. All qualified applicants will receive consideration for employment without regard to race, color, religion, sex, national origin, disability status, protected veteran status or any other characteristic protected by law.

Description

PRODUCTION ENGINEERING MAINTENANCE TECHNICIAN II - 3RD SHIFT

PAY: $30.28 PER HOUR

VISA SPONSORSHIP: NO

RELOCATION ASSISTANCE: NO

REMOTE: NO

Do you enjoy working in a fast-paced environment, being challenged, and learning new skills? If so, our client is offering a great opportunity for you to grow your mechanical aptitude into a very rewarding career as a Maintenance Technician!

About our client:

Our client is a full-service, tier-one automotive supplier, specializing in the design and production of lighting equipment, accessories, and electronic components. Their Ohio facility houses lighting and mold design, construction, production engineering, and dedicated associates in our Quality, Assembly, Sales, and Customer Service departments. At Stanley, we blaze our own trail to a brilliant future by daring to outshine light.

HOW YOU WILL OUTSHINE:

  • Demonstrating solid organization skills
  • Being attentive to every detail
  • Exercising critical thinking
  • Solving problems
  • Working well independently and with a team

WHAT YOU WILL BE DOING:

  • Supporting manufacturing by participating in PDCA countermeasure activity, working on task board items, ensuring maintenance area cleanliness meets expectations, and completing all assigned PMs.
  • Identifying and repairing problems and implementing countermeasures based on requests from senior technicians and management and documenting in the work order tracking system.
  • Assisting senior technicians & engineers with their team projects and participating in daily maintenance/repair duties to ensure machine reliability.

HOW YOU WILL QUALIFY:

  • 2 Years OJT in maintenance or engineering fields (minimum)
  • 2 Year or 4 Year degree in a technical field (in lieu of OJT experience)
  • Basic or entry level Industrial Maintenance knowledge.
  • Knowledge of AC/DC electronic power controls and safety circuits and integrated circuit schematic and tracing.
  • Demonstrated Knowledge of Electrical, Mechanical, Robotics. Pneumatics, PLC and Robot Systems.
  • Ability to identify and repair technical problems relating to equipment operation using visual, mechanical & electrical tools (Drills. Minor Fabrication, Multimeters, Power Supplies, Robot teach pendants. etc.)
  • Ability to interact with line associates to understand problems and communicate the required resources needed to complete the task at hand.
  • Hand/robotic soldering experience.
  • Lean Manufacturing Training.

These qualifications are preferred but not necessary for you to get started:

  • Electrical & Mechanical circuit diagram/Bill of Material experience.

WORKING CONDITIONS:

  • Manufacturing Environment 8 hours per day
  • Ability to lift 40 lbs.

HAZARDS:

  • Equipment, electric shock, conveyors and chemicals
  • Approximately 4 hours per day bending
